Acerca de esta escucha
A collection of social comedies, wry observations of Victorian society and ‘spook stories’ from the great humorist E. F. Benson
E. F. Benson is probably best known for his wickedly satirical ‘Mapp and Lucia’ series. A prolific writer, his works included novels, biographies and supernatural fiction. His versatility is showcased in these dramatisations and readings, which range from the hilariously comic to the horribly chilling.
Queen Lucia – Mrs Emmeline Lucas – or ‘Lucia’, as she prefers to be addressed – vigorously guards her status as the uncrowned Queen of Riseholme. But now a mysterious Indian guru has stolen her throne – can Lucia overthrow him and reign supreme? Barbara Jefford stars as Lucia, with Aubrey Woods as the Narrator, in this scintillating adaptation of the first ‘Mapp and Lucia’ book.
Lucia in London – When Lucia inherits an elegant town house from her Aunt Amy, she sets about trying to conquer 1920s London society. Will she make her mark on the metropolis? This hilarious adaptation of the third book in the ‘Mapp and Lucia’ series once again stars Barbara Jefford and Aubrey Woods.
Secret Lives – The formidable Mrs Mantrip is the doyenne of Durham Square, acknowledged by all as a most desirable address. But when the arrival of Miss Susan Leg threatens to lower the tone, Mrs Mantrip has a fight on her hands. Pauline Collins and Margot Boyd star in this effervescent three-part drama, set in Edwardian London.
As We Were: A Victorian Peepshow – In these five marvellous monologues, read by Sir John Gielgud, we hear Benson’s witty, indiscreet recollections of both his gifted parents and a host of eccentric Victorian luminaries: clergymen, academics, poets, politicians and society hostesses.
The Face – A happily married woman is haunted by a recurring nightmare from her childhood. Praying for release from her mounting dread, she knows she cannot escape the horror that is to come… Rosalind Ayres stars in this terrifying ghost story.
The Terror by Night – A convivial reunion is marred by eerie sensations, inexplicable moods and strange smells, as two friends experience a feeling of indefinable fear… E. F. Benson’s uncanny tale is read by Brian Gear.
First published 1912 (‘The Terror by Night’), 1920 (Queen Lucia), 1924 (‘The Face’), 1927 (Lucia in London), 1930 (As We Were: A Victorian Peepshow), 1932 (Secret Lives)

At Long Last!
I have been a fan of these BBC radio performances of E. F. Benson's comic novels for years. They were must-listening whenever they aired on BBC radio. It was always to my chagrin that the recordings were never available for purchase -- until now!
In addition to bringing to life the sparkling wit of "Lucia in London" and "Queen Lucia," the BBC Radio Collection features the possibly less-well-known but just as amusing "Secret Lives." In the latter, the petty squabbles and games of one-upmanship waged among the hothouse setting in Edwardian Bloomsbury are archetypes that Benson also explored in Riseholme and Tilling, battlegrounds for his societal titans Lucia Pillson and Elizabeth Mapp-Flint. "Secret Lives" also serves as a forerunner of the Nancy Mitford joke about societal niceties that are U- or Non-U. Poor Susan Leg, the heroine of "Secret Lives," quickly betrays her lot in the societal pecking order but it's of no matter given Susan Leg's secret life. The collection also features several of Benson's ghost stories.
The EF Benson BBC Radio Collection is an added treasure to my Audible library. I'd highly recommend it.
